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ues related to the foundation and structure of a building's crawlspace. These services often involve inspecting the area for signs of damage, such as sagging beams, cracked supports, or moisture intrusion. Repair methods may include reinforcing or replacing damaged joists, installing new support piers, or sealing and waterproofing the crawlspace to prevent future problems. The goal is to restore stability and ensure the long-term integrity of the foundation, helping to prevent more serious structural issues down the line.

Many common problems that crawlspace foundation repair services help resolve include uneven flooring, visible cracks in walls or support beams, and excessive moisture or mold growth. These issues can compromise the safety and durability of a property, leading to costly repairs if left unaddressed. By strengthening the foundation and improving the crawlspace environment, these services can reduce the risk of structural damage, improve indoor air quality, and prevent pest infestations that often thrive in damp, neglected crawlspaces.

Properties that typically require crawlspace foundation repairs include older homes, houses built on uneven or poorly prepared land, and structures that have experienced settling or shifting over time. Residential properties, especially those with accessible crawlspaces, are common candidates for these services. Additionally, some commercial buildings with crawlspace foundations may also benefit from repairs to maintain stability and meet building codes. The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Queen Annes County,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Costs - The cost for crawlspace foundation repair typ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Larger or more complex repairs can exceed $10,000 in some cases.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.

Structural Reinforcement - Reinforcing a crawlspace foundation may cost between $2,000 and $8,000. This includes underpinning, installing support beams, or other stabilization methods. Costs vary by size and severity of the issues.

Waterproofing and Drainage - Waterproofing services for crawlspaces generally range from $1,200 to $4,500. Proper drainage solutions can help prevent future damage and typically add to the overall repair costs.

Inspection and Assessment - A professional crawlspace inspection often costs between $200 and $500. This assessment helps determine the necessary repairs and provides a detailed estimate for local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ators may include uneven flooring, cracks in walls, musty odors, or visible sagging supports.

How is crawlspace foundation damage typically repaired? Repairs often involve underpinning, installing support piers, or sealing and waterproofing the crawlspace area.

What should homeowners do before hiring a crawlspace repair contractor? It’s advisable to get an assessment or inspection from a qualified professional to determine the extent of the damage.

Are there preventive measures to avoid crawlspace foundation problems? Regular inspections, proper drainage, and moisture control can help prevent future issues.

How long do crawlspace foundation repairs usually take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age but typically ranges from a few days to a week.
